.contact{padding-block:var(--space-12) var(--space-section)}.contact__grid{display:grid;gap:var(--space-8);align-items:start}.contact__intro{display:grid;gap:var(--space-5)}.contact__title{font-size:var(--text-h1);margin:0}.contact__blurb{margin:0}.contact__stores{display:grid;gap:var(--space-6);margin-top:var(--space-4)}.contact__store{padding-top:var(--space-6);border-top:1px solid var(--color-ink-10)}.contact__store-h{font-size:var(--text-lg);margin-bottom:var(--space-2)}.contact__store address{font-style:normal;color:var(--color-ink-60);line-height:1.6}.contact__store a{text-decoration:none;display:inline-flex;align-items:center;gap:var(--space-2);margin-top:var(--space-2)}.contact__store a:hover{color:var(--color-accent)}.contact__hours{color:var(--color-ink-60);line-height:1.8;margin-top:var(--space-2);font-size:var(--text-sm)}.contact__form-core{padding:clamp(1.5rem,4vw,2.5rem);display:grid;gap:var(--space-4)}.contact__form-h{font-size:var(--text-h3)}.contact__form{display:grid;gap:var(--space-4)}.contact__submit{justify-content:center;margin-top:var(--space-2)}.contact__success{display:flex;align-items:center;gap:var(--space-2);color:var(--color-accent);font-weight:600}@media(min-width:768px){.contact__stores{grid-template-columns:1fr 1fr}}@media(min-width:1000px){.contact__grid{grid-template-columns:1fr 440px;gap:clamp(2rem,5vw,5rem)}.contact__form-wrap{position:sticky;top:calc(var(--header-height) + var(--space-4))}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/section-contact.css.map */
